Update: Apple says the new Mac Mini will indeed feature a Thunderbolt port, as well as SDXC, Gigabit Ethernet, and FireWire 800 ports. We'll have more as soon as Apple puts out official word on the device, but it should pop up in the Apple Store when it returns following today's event. We didn't catch a mention of Thunderbolt ports, but we'd be surprised if they went missing. When it comes to ports, four USB 3.0 slots come built-in, as well as an SD card reader and HDMI out. Graphics are handled by the (rather paltry) Intel HD 4000 GPU, and Bluetooth 4.0 is handling wireless devices. You can of course kit that out to 16GB of RAM, and you could always add a 256GB SDD should you not get down with spinning discs these days. Apple's rolling out two new Mac Minis with varying storage and processing capabilities - first a $599 model with a 2.5GHz dual-core i5 Ivy Bridge processor, 4GB of RAM and 500GB HDD, and second a $999 server model with a 2.3GHz quad-core i7 Ivy Bridge, 4GB of RAM and dual 1TB HDDs. Apple's smallest desktop, the Mac Mini, is getting a spec update just one year after its last refresh.
